`
piziwang
  • 浏览: 236059 次
  • 性别: Icon_minigender_1
  • 来自: 南京
社区版块
存档分类
最新评论

文本框限制输入整数和小数

 
阅读更多
function filterInt(evt){
	evt = evt || window.event;
	var b = evt.keyCode || evt.which;

	return(b>=48&&b<=57)||b==44||b==45;
}	
	   
function filterFloat( evt ){
	evt = evt || window.event;
	var b = evt.keyCode || evt.which;
        var _el = evt.srcElement || evt.target;

        if( b == 46 ){
            var _val = _el.value;
            if( _val == "" ||  _val.split(".").length == 2 ){
                return false;
            }
        }
      
	return(b>=48&&b<=57)||b==44||b==45||b==46;
}  
 

限制输入整型: <input type="text" onkeypress="return filterInt(event);"/>
限制输入浮点型: <input type="text" onkeypress="return filterFloat(event);"/>

分享到:
评论

相关推荐

Global site tag (gtag.js) - Google Analytics